President Ilham Aliyev Hosts Chinese Vice Premier to Discuss Strategic Partnership

Baku: President of the Republic of Azerbaijan Ilham Aliyev welcomed Zhang Guoqing, Vice Premier of the State Council of the People's Republic of China, highlighting the strengthening ties between Azerbaijan and China. The meeting, which took place on May 18, underscored the mutual respect and strategic cooperation shared by the two nations.

According to Azerbaijan State News Agency, Zhang Guoqing conveyed the greetings of Xi Jinping, President of the People's Republic of China, to President Aliyev, stating that President Xi considers Aliyev a friend of China. President Aliyev expressed gratitude for these warm sentiments and reciprocated with his greetings to President Xi, appreciating the Chinese President's view of him as a permanent friend.

Zhang Guoqing mentioned the ongoing 13th Session of the United Nations World Urban Forum (WUF13) and expressed his honor to participate in the event, which Azerbaijan is hosting. He congratulated President Aliyev on hosting such a prestigious event and commended his substantive speech at the opening ceremony. President Aliyev thanked him for the congratulations and noted China's high-level delegation's presence as a sign of respect and friendship toward Azerbaijan.

The Vice Premier acknowledged the rapid growth of Azerbaijan-China relations, recalling previous meetings between their leaders and recognizing the bilateral ties as a comprehensive strategic partnership. He thanked Azerbaijan for its firm stance on China's Taiwan province and noted China's support for Azerbaijan's independence, sovereignty, and territorial integrity.

President Aliyev reminisced about his state visit to China and the hospitality he received, emphasizing the significance of the Comprehensive Strategic Partnership document signed during that visit. He reiterated Azerbaijan's opposition to separatism, condemning the illegal elections in Taiwan and affirming support for the 'One China' policy.

The discussions highlighted the successful development of relations across various fields, including political, economic, and trade cooperation. Both sides praised the collaboration between the New Azerbaijan Party and the Communist Party of China and their cooperation within international organizations. They discussed future prospects for cooperation in transit, transport, cargo transportation, military-technical partnership, and other areas.
